    how "ai art" works:

    - feed it images
    - ai reduces images to vectors and tokens
    - images it gets fed are weighted as "good" states
    - each vector is a location in 3d space and intensity that is associated with its corresponding token
    - train on massive amt of images
    - feed ai random color data
    - allow ai 100+ cycles to iterate on the random color data
    - at each iteration the ai uses its memory of good vector states to compare against the random noise and nudge it towards good states
    - after N iterations the ai finds a completely unique state that is the result of a totally unique combination of vectors that have nudged pixels around

    there is no stealing involved. the ai is playing that game where a friend draws a few lines on paper and you have to complete it as if they were drawing something. the ai has no memory of billions of images it was fed, it is just really good at throwing lots of lines down until the outcome resembles its vague sense of a "good" image
